At your Leisure: Holidays, fun and games in times past

an exhibition from the Heritage Hub at Heart of Hawick

The Heritage Hub celebrates summer with an exhibition featuring leisure and holidays in the Borders in an age when there was no television and no internet.

Postcards, photographs, travel diaries and other fascinating documents evoke local pastimes, sporting activities and entertainment. Even the annual accounts of a sporting club can tell a story and help to show us how people spent their leisure time.

This exhibition shows a wide range of material representing different social classes from all over the Scottish Borders from the Regency period to the 1950s.
